Explain what is meant by the following:
(i) Peptide linkage
(ii) Pyranose structure of glucose
(i) The amide linkage between two α-amino acids formed with the loss of a water molecule is called a peptide linkage.
Peptide linkage is the peptide bond (
) formed between amino acids. It is a covalent bond formed between amino group of one molecule and carboxylic acid group of another molecule, causing the release of one molecule of water.

(ii) The name pyranose comes from pyran chemical structure that includes a six-membered ring consisting of five carbon atoms and one oxygen atom and containing two double bonds.

Structure of pyran.
The pyranose structure of glucose includes a six membered ring with 5-carbon atoms and one oxygen atom having no double bonds.

Pyranose structure of glucose.
